Output 21151a8762e49f0d94e158ca1b916ac0bde1a00d972f8a40cb407aad2a18b3d7:3

value
6546
script pubkey
OP_0 OP_PUSHBYTES_20 e5739517979631cdce05b8f3cf28dcf7748cccf2
address
bc1qu4ee29uhjccumns9hreu72xu7a6gen8j7q08r2
transaction
21151a8762e49f0d94e158ca1b916ac0bde1a00d972f8a40cb407aad2a18b3d7
confirmations
33860
spent
true